Heidi Klum Outdoes Herself With Halloween Princess Fiona Costume

Halloween costumes vary greatly in quality. At the bottom end of the scale you have people who inexplicably pretend to be a cat or a rabbit by painting their noses or sticking a ball of fluff to their arses, and at the top end of the scale you have Heidi Klum.

The model, fashion designer and actress has earned herself a reputation as the queen of Halloween thanks to her unrivalled devotion to costumes.

Last night, she hosted her 19th annual Halloween party in New York, which predictably was attended by a bagful of stars, including Neil Patrick Harris and Mel B.

In previous years, Klum has stunned crowds with prosthetic transformations that have left her completely unrecognisable. In 2013, she spent 10 hours transforming into a creepily realistic old woman and in 2011 she pretty much turned into a chimpanzee for the event.

Advert


This year she lived up to her own unrivalled standards, bringing Princess Fiona from Shrek to life alongside her boyfriend Tom Kaulitz, who metamorphosed into her ogre husband. The pair arrived in a fairy-tale style chariot and even pushed a pram with little ogre babies in it.

Klum's costumes have developed a cult following through the years and she had been teasing fans with a countdown on her social media account prior to the event.

Writing on Twitter, she said: "I love going all out and completely transforming into a character for #HeidiHalloween. That's the best part of the holiday!"

The 45-year-old posted a series of throwbacks to previous outfits before sharing videos documenting the lengthy prosthetic process that transformed her from a model to an ogre.
